Celebrate Juneteenth with a unique and creative experience at the Troutdale Library. Toyin Oyemaja of Toyouinspire Flowers will lead a hands-on Summer Floral Therapy workshop, inviting participants to celebrate the beauty of the season through fresh flowers. This event is a wonderful way to honor the spirit of Juneteenth while learning new floral arrangement skills in a welcoming community setting. Join us on June 21, 2026, for this inspiring and creative session.
